Catch basin installation services involve placing a drainage structure designed to collect and redirect surface water runoff away from a property. These basins are typically installed underground and connected to the existing stormwater management system to help prevent water from pooling on driveways, walkways, or lawns. The process includes excavating a designated area, positioning the catch basin, and ensuring proper connections to underground pipes or drainage channels. Proper installation helps maintain effective water flow, reducing the risk of flooding and water damage during heavy rains.
This service is especially valuable for addressing common drainage problems such as standing water, erosion, or flooding in yards and around foundations. When surface water isn’t properly directed away, it can cause soil erosion, basement flooding, or damage to landscaping. Catch basins help solve these issues by capturing excess water before it accumulates or causes harm. They are an essential part of a property's drainage system, especially in areas prone to heavy rainfall or poor natural drainage.

The overview below groups typical Catch Basin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Purcellville, VA.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Smaller Repairs - For minor catch basin repairs or cleaning, local contractors typically charge between $250 and $600. Many routine maintenance jobs fall within this range, depending on the scope of work and accessibility.
Standard Installation - Installing a new catch basin or replacing an existing one usually costs between $1,000 and $3,000. Most projects in Purcellville and nearby areas tend to land in this middle range.
Full Replacement - Larger, more complex projects that involve full removal and replacement of multiple catch basins can range from $3,500 to $6,000 or more. Fewer jobs reach into this higher tier, but they are common for extensive drainage upgrades.
Custom or Large-Scale Projects - Extensive drainage system installations or custom solutions can exceed $10,000, depending on site conditions and project scope. These are less frequent but are handled by specialized local contractors for large commercial or municipal work.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What is a catch basin and why is it important? A catch basin is a drainage structure that helps collect and redirect surface water runoff, preventing flooding and water damage around properties in Purcellville, VA and nearby areas.
How do local contractors install catch basins? Contractors typically excavate the area, install the basin and grates, connect it to existing drainage systems, and backfill the site to ensure proper water flow and stability.
What types of catch basins are available for different property needs? There are various types, including surface inlet basins, sump basins, and combination units, each suited to specific drainage requirements and property layouts.
Are catch basins suitable for residential or commercial properties? Yes, catch basins can be installed for both residential and commercial properties to improve drainage and reduce water pooling issues.
What should be considered before installing a catch basin? Factors like property slope, water flow volume, and existing drainage infrastructure are important to determine the best type and placement of a catch basin.
